Summary
Impersonation of servers or clients via reverse DNS spoofing. Red Hat rates this important (CVSS 7.4). Weakness: CWE-295. Affected package(s): zookeeper, rhoai/odh-modelmesh-rhel9:1776756834. Resolved in Red Hat advisory RHSA-2026:14276 — update the affected packages (`sudo dnf update`).
